Eat. Drink. Texas. is a multi-platform travel brand spanning web, social media, multimedia and curated content that inspires exploration of the Lone Star state, its people, experiences and cultures. From vibrant cities to soundless desert, across high plains to coastal shores, even up and over the Chisos, we’ll explore Texas’ abundance.

Eat | Texan gastronomy defies boundaries. It’s as bold and as diverse as Texas itself. From city life to the desert, to the high plains, to the coast, to the Chisos, we’ll explore the Lone Star State’s edible abundance. A ‘best of’ food tour that is almost more than you can chew.

 

Drink | Texans come by their insatiable thirst honestly. After all, Sam Houston – the father of Texas – earned the nickname “Big Drunk” for his voracious imbibing. From Lone Star-soaked dive bars to Hill Country vineyards, to craft spirits and brews, to pecan coffee and agua frescas, we’ll explore the Lone Star State’s drinkable delights.

 

Texas | There are a million reasons that Texas is dubbed “a whole other country.” It takes nearly a day to cross the Lone Star State and any given direction holds infinite treasure. From cities to quintessential small towns to wide open spaces, Texas offers rustic and luxury – and everything in between – adventures. Listen to the magical silence of the stunning Big Bend National Park, hike to cascading waterfalls and hot springs, have a cocktail in a ghost town, swim in pristine swimming holes, surf the Gulf Coast waves, explore caves and pine-studded lakes, cruise through undulating hills freckled with wildflowers, indulge in unforgettable food, spirits and wine, picnic among the wildflowers, tap your feet to the rhythm of musical icons, cheer for a champion sports team, or take in history, art and science at world-class museums. Texas has all this, and more, in store for you.
